			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>CARVER COUNTY, MN – Carver County Sheriff Jim Olson reported that an 18-year-old Chanhassen woman is dead, and another occupant was injured following a crash that took place in the area of 1500 Main Street West in the city of Carver Saturday night.</p>
<p>The sheriff&#8217;s office received a call at 11:27 p.m. Saturday. According to a statement issued by Olson, responding units found two occupants in a vehicle which was located in the south ditch among some trees. Lifesaving efforts were unsuccessful on one of the occupants. The deceased is an 18-year-old female from the city of Chanhassen. A male occupant in the vehicle was transported to an area hospital.</p>
<p>Responding to the incident, in addition to the sheriff&#8217;s office, were the Chaska Police Department, the Carver Fire Department, Ridgeview Ambulance, and the Minnesota State Patrol.</p>
<p>The crash is still under investigation by the Carver County Sheriff&#8217;s Office.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>WINSTED, MN – A rural Winsted man was seriously injured Thursday afternoon just before 4:30 p.m. while welding on a tank at an address on McLeod County Road 9, north of Lester Prairie.<br />
Ronald Albert Otto, 58, was transported from the scene for injuries sustained, according to the McLeod County Sheriff’s Office.<br />
Otto was airlifted from the scene by LifeLink to Hennepin County Medical Center (HCMC), where he was listed in serious condition as of Friday morning, according to HCMC Senior Media Relations Specialist Christine Hill<br />
Lester Prairie Fire Chief Jim Hoof said Otto and his brother Robert were welding on a large tank and put air in it, causing a seam of the tank to explode.<br />
Hoof said there was no fire and the explosion didn’t appear to do any damage to the building the Ottos were working in. Robert Otto was not injured.<br />
Along with the sheriff’s office, the Lester Prairie First Responders, Ridgeview Ambulance, Minnesota State Patrol, and LifeLink responded to the scene.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>MONTROSE, MN – Loren Helmbrecht, 57, of Howard Lake, became trapped in a grain bin filled with soybeans Wednesday morning while working at Randy Dalbec’s farm south of Montrose on Highway 25 SW in Woodland Township.</p>
<p>“You crawl up there and see what you got,” Montrose Fire Chief Mike Marketon said about rescuing a trapped victim.</p>
<p>He looked into the bin and saw Helmbrecht buried up to his shoulders.</p>
<p>“You try to build a box around him and shovel away from him,” Marketon said. “Once you build the box, you keep shoveling out methodically and expose his chest. You keep building the box bigger. It’s a slow process.”</p>
<p>Montrose authorities were called to the farm at 9:25 a.m., and Helmbrecht was removed from the bin around noon, according to the Wright County Sheriff’s Office.</p>
<p>A hole had become plugged, and Dalbec and Helmbrecht were trying to unplug it, Dalbec said.</p>
<p>Helmbrecht did not appear to have any injuries from the incident and was checked by personnel from Ridgeview Ambulance. Montrose Fire Department cleared the scene just before 1 p.m.</p>
<p>Agencies assisting the sheriff’s office and Montrose Fire Department at the scene included the Watertown Fire Department, Ridgeview Ambulance, and FitzSimmons Service Co.</p>
<p>“I’m just happy everything turned out alright,” Dalbec said. “A big ‘thanks’ to the fire departments and everyone who came to help get him out.”</p>
<p>Dalbec farms about 150 acres at that site, and also has additional acres in the area.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>WRIGHT COUNTY, MN – A Waverly man died March 27 as the result of a one veicle rollover in Maple Lake Township, according to the Wright County Sheriff&#8217;s Office</p>
<p>Wright County Sheriff&#8217;s Office and Maple Lake Fire Rescue responded to County Road 8 and County Road 9 Northwest in Maple Lake Township for a one vehicle rollover crash March 27 at 5:45 p.m.</p>
<p>Initial investigation indicates Eric Alan Markham, 44, of Waverly was traveling northbound on County Road 8 when he ran off the right side of the road and lost control of his vehicle. It appeared he hit a field approach causing his vehicle, a 1997 Jeep Grand Cherokee, to become airborne and roll several times. Markham, the sole occupant, was ejected from the vehicle, according to the sheriff&#8217;s office.</p>
<p>Markham was airlifted to St. Cloud hospital where he later died. The crash remains under investigation by the Wright County Sheriff&#8217;s Office.</p>
